livecd-tools/0006-Do-not-check-for-installed-packages-they-are-pulled-.patch
2021-06-27 21:14:12 +03:00

49 lines
1.9 KiB
Diff

From a3fc0865ceed29dce940d0adce3f8c049ed1005b Mon Sep 17 00:00:00 2001
From: Andrey Grigorev <survolog@yandex.ru>
Date: Sat, 26 Jun 2021 14:35:15 +0300
Subject: [PATCH 06/12] Do not check for installed packages, they are pulled as
Requires of livecd-tools
---
imgcreate/live.py | 11 +++--------
1 file changed, 3 insertions(+), 8 deletions(-)
diff --git a/imgcreate/live.py b/imgcreate/live.py
index 7e08a32..e6e8121 100644
--- a/imgcreate/live.py
+++ b/imgcreate/live.py
@@ -398,10 +398,7 @@ class x86LiveImageCreator(LiveImageCreatorBase):
return options
def _get_required_packages(self):
- return ["grub2-efi-x64", "grub2-efi-x64-cdboot", "shim-x64"] \
- + ["grub2-efi-ia32", "grub2-efi-ia32-cdboot", "shim-ia32"] \
- + ["syslinux"] \
- + LiveImageCreatorBase._get_required_packages(self)
+ return LiveImageCreatorBase._get_required_packages(self)
def _get_isolinux_stanzas(self, isodir):
return ""
@@ -846,8 +843,7 @@ class ppcLiveImageCreator(LiveImageCreatorBase):
"-hfs-bless", isodir + "/ppc/mac"]
def _get_required_packages(self):
- return ["yaboot"] + \
- LiveImageCreatorBase._get_required_packages(self)
+ return LiveImageCreatorBase._get_required_packages(self)
def _get_excluded_packages(self):
# kind of hacky, but exclude memtest86+ on ppc so it can stay in cfg
@@ -1049,8 +1045,7 @@ class aarch64LiveImageCreator(LiveImageCreatorBase):
return options
def _get_required_packages(self):
- return ["grub2-efi-aa64", "grub2-efi-aa64-cdboot", "shim-aa64"] \
- + LiveImageCreatorBase._get_required_packages(self)
+ return LiveImageCreatorBase._get_required_packages(self)
def __copy_kernel_and_initramfs(self, isodir, version, index):
bootdir = self._instroot + "/boot"
--
2.31.1